Abstract:
A start control apparatus is provided with: a crank angle sensor configured to output a signal in association with rotation of an output shaft of an internal combustion engine; a resolver configured to detect a rotor angle, which is an angle position of a rotating shaft of a motor; and a controlling device configured to perform start control associated with the internal combustion engine on the basis of a temporary crank angle, from a start of the internal combustion engine until determination of a crank angle in starting of the internal combustion engine, wherein the temporary crank angle is an estimated value calculated by adding a value according to the outputted signal to a stop angle, which is an angle based on the rotor angle detected at a previous stop of the internal combustion engine.
